Coronation Hall Cider Mills

Open all year round
Contact details

A unique, refreshing and delicious experience awaits you at Coronation Hall Cider Mills, the first cidery in Western Quebec, specifically in Bristol Village. The cidery occupies historic Coronation Hall, built in the early 1930s as the MacDougall Dance Hall and renamed in 1937 in honour of the coronation of George VI. The building houses a tea room and a gift shop, as well as a wide range of ciders to enjoy on the premises or to take home.
